The strongest equipment inside a national programme will naturally be directed towards riders expected to compete at World Championships and Olympic Games.

Frames and wheels are expensive, stock is limited and younger riders may still be growing or changing events. It is entirely reasonable for academy riders to use different equipment from established senior athletes.

What matters is whether that difference is part of a plan.

Some riders remain on privately owned bikes. Others receive federation frames when they enter an academy, reach a performance standard or gain selection for a particular event. In some programmes, the decision may depend as much on available stock as any defined technical threshold.

Not every rider needs Olympic equipment. Every programme needs an equipment pathway.

What should a development platform achieve?

A development frame does not need to be the fastest or most expensive product available.

It may be selected because it is durable, replaceable, available in useful sizes and easier to adjust for a rider who is still growing. It may also avoid placing young athletes onto highly integrated equipment before their position and event direction are settled.

The important distinction is between a lower-cost development platform and whatever equipment happened to be available.

A frame allocated to an academy rider should offer suitable geometry, allow the required position and accept components that fit the wider direction of the programme.

The rider may not need the Olympic platform. Their equipment should still prepare them for the system they may eventually enter.

When should the NGB intervene?

There is no single correct threshold.

Federation support might begin when a rider enters a defined squad, reaches a performance benchmark, gains championship selection or encounters a clear technical limitation.

Age alone is too crude, while performance alone can become circular. A rider may need a better position or more reliable equipment to produce the result required to receive that support.

Equipment should not only reward performance. Sometimes it is needed to enable it.

The programme should be able to explain what an allocation is intended to achieve: better fit, greater consistency, reliable international delivery or closer alignment with the senior system.

Without that clarity, equipment can become a status symbol rather than a development tool.

A rider-owned frame still needs a deliberate position

Allowing riders to use their own bikes does not remove the federation's responsibility for their setup.

The programme does not need Olympic-level aerodynamic testing for every junior. It should still establish whether the bike allows a safe, effective and developmentally appropriate position.

Coaches need to know whether the required saddle position, reach and drop can be achieved, whether the cockpit is safe and compliant, and whether the setup can be measured and reproduced.

A rider should not spend several years developing around an accidental position simply because that was what their first track bike allowed.

A rider-owned frame is only viable if the programme can obtain the position it is trying to develop.

The depth of testing may change with the rider's level. The expectation that the position is deliberate should not.

A controlled pool of stems, handlebars, saddles and cockpit hardware may improve that position without immediately requiring another frame.

But adaptation must have a limit. If the required position cannot be achieved, the geometry is unsuitable or repeated component changes are becoming inefficient, moving the rider onto an NGB-owned frame may be the correct technical intervention.

Standardise what can be standardised

Frames and wheels will often vary across the programme. Cost, rider ownership, contracts and available stock make complete standardisation unrealistic.

Peripheral components are easier to control.

Wherever possible, the programme should define a common track drivetrain standard. Chainrings, sprockets and chains can operate around an agreed gauge and BCD, approved component ranges and consistent preparation and replacement processes.

This simplifies stock management, reduces incompatible parts and creates familiarity as riders progress through the programme.

The frame may change as the rider develops. The programme's basic equipment standards should not.

Progression does not always mean receiving the elite bike. It means reducing the technical gap between the rider's current setup and the system they may eventually enter.

Make the equipment budget reach further

A coherent pathway increases the number of riders a fixed equipment budget can support.

Not every improvement requires a new bike. A controlled stock of cockpit and drivetrain components can extend the useful life of suitable rider-owned frames, while common standards allow equipment to move more easily between riders and squads.

The same principle applies across the season. Durable wheels can cover training and lower-priority racing, preserving limited championship equipment for the events where its value is greatest.

This is not simply about spending less. It is about avoiding duplicated stock, reducing unnecessary replacements and directing expensive equipment towards the riders and events where it can make a meaningful difference.

A clear equipment pathway does not increase the budget. It increases what the budget can support.

Money not absorbed by incompatible systems and avoidable purchases can instead support testing, spares, competition delivery or more riders within the pathway.

Equipment changes what the programme thinks it knows

An unclear equipment pathway does more than create inconsistent support. It can distort how the programme assesses developing riders.

Times, power and race results are used to judge progression, selection and future potential. Those comparisons become less reliable when one rider has a suitable frame, deliberate position and competitive equipment while another is restricted by the platform they happen to own.

The programme may believe it is comparing athletes when it is partly comparing equipment access.

Identical equipment is neither realistic nor always necessary. But coaches should understand where equipment may be limiting the performance they are assessing, particularly before results are used to decide who receives further support.

There is also a cost to delaying technical alignment. A rider can reach the senior squad before the programme discovers that their position does not transfer easily to the elite frame, or that they need months to adapt to a different cockpit, drivetrain or preparation system.

An equipment pathway should not only distribute resources. It should reduce uncertainty around talent identification and prepare riders for the technical environment they are expected to enter.

The event has an equipment level too

Equipment allocation should not depend only on the rider.

The importance, conditions and purpose of the event should also influence what is used.

A senior rider may remain on their Olympic frame throughout the season because position, familiarity and testing history are difficult to reproduce elsewhere. That does not mean every race requires the best wheels, tyres or race-prepared drivetrain available to the programme.

At lower-priority events, particularly on outdoor tracks, a durable and replaceable wheelset may be the better decision. That protects limited championship stock without disrupting the rider's core frame and position.

At World Championships or Olympic Games, the strongest complete setup can then be allocated where it carries the greatest value.

A development rider targeting an important benchmark may sometimes justify access to higher-level equipment. A senior rider at a lower-priority event may use the elite frame with a secondary wheelset.

Not every rider needs Olympic equipment, and not every race requires it. The programme should know why.

Give academy coaches a framework

The pathway does not need to be complicated.

A rider may begin on their own frame if it meets minimum safety, position and compatibility standards. The NGB can then provide cockpit or drivetrain components where that improves the setup.

When the frame begins to restrict position, progression or competition delivery, the rider moves onto a federation development platform.

Closer alignment with the senior frame, wheel and component system follows when performance, event role and programme objectives justify it.

The pathway should also teach riders why equipment decisions are made. They should understand their position, gearing, setup records and the reasons equipment may change between events.

The detail will vary between federations. The important point is that academy coaches are not making each decision from scratch.

A development programme does not need to give every rider Olympic-level equipment. It does need to know what each rider is working towards, what support is available and when the current setup has become a barrier rather than a development tool.

The equipment strategy should begin long before the rider reaches the elite squad.
